    Overpeck County Park has quickly become one of my favorite hangouts for bird and wildlife photography in Bergen County, New Jersey. It's amazing how much of a difference it makes when humans don't develop locations for housing and commercial, but instead to help reclaim nature. What was once a garbage dump (landfill) is now a thriving ecosystem for flora and fauna. One moment you can be flying a kite the next you're observing multiple bald eagles flying overhead. You can kayak and fish in the summer, you can jog or walk the many paved pathways, and you can even catch a concert in June through August. For wildlife and nature enthusiast... Especially photographers, bring extra batteries and SD cards because you're gonna need it. The amount of birds that you will find is unbelievable. There's plenty of parking, clean, bathrooms, and even charging stations for your car. Enjoy.!

    I've been here plenty of times and there is a ton of stuff you can do here - run, bike, kayak, tennis, basketball, play in the jungle gym, have a picnic, go to the dog park, ride a horse, etc... It's near I-95 and easily accessible. I mainly come here to run, go kayaking, and to take my pup to the dog park. I own a kayak and this is one of the few places I've been able to find a rolling dock. It's free to use and I love it because it protects the bottom of the kayak. The dock is shared by Overpeck Park Kayak Center, a very inexpensive rental company for kayaks, canoes and stand up paddle boards. They have everything you need. One of the employees mentioned that the stand up paddle boards are new this year so I will definitely be coming back to try those out. Each time I've been here, the waters have been very calm, making it a very enjoyable day out on the water. For running, there is a trail that runs along the water and around an open field. The scenery is beautiful and the hills aren't too steep. There are also bathrooms along the path, which pretty clean. My pup loves the dog park. There is a section of larger dogs and a section for smaller dogs. It's a great way to tire him out in the evening.

    This is a great park. They have everything you would need in a park. There are two separate sides. The old side has tennis courts, a basketball court, a volleyball net, a bunch of large fields, a track for running, and even a dog park. There is plenty of parking. The new side has an equestrian center, kayak rentals, turf fields, and an ampatheater. This side is usually a lot more busy because it has a couple of playgrounds too. There is a large amount of parking on this side as well It is nice to go and walk around both sides of the park. Especially the newer side since you can walk along the water. There are plenty of fields, and even though it always seems to be crowded there is still plenty of room for everyone. The basketball, tennis, and volleyball courts are all also in good shape and they are almost always open to use. This park is definitely one of the best ones in the area.
